Which of the following metals is present in chlorophyll? |
A. | Beryllium |
B. | Magnesium |
C. | Calcium |
D. | Barium |
Answer» B. Magnesium | |
Explanation: Chlorophyll is a chlorin pigment, which is structurally similar to and produced through the same metabolic pathway as other porphyrin pigments such as heme. At the center of the chlorin ring is a magnesium ion. |
